Output 942df80c1ebff2ff98ff80ef87ec1888c11a66b7e8a4d2592868623fce3e9d48:416

value
12907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499399a83aa9f1bc58258536f31502faf3dc98e8 OP_EQUAL
address
38Q44zQt3KwW2BQYa44hz8ftZFj3oL88ce
transaction
942df80c1ebff2ff98ff80ef87ec1888c11a66b7e8a4d2592868623fce3e9d48
confirmations
593356
spent
true